[0021] Embodiment of charging control system during automatic driving of pure electric sanitation sweeper

[0022] This embodiment provides a charging control system for a pure electric sanitation sweeper during automatic driving, which is used for charging control of the pure electric sanitation sweeper during automatic driving. The invention of the control system lies in the two modules, namely the data acquisition module and the control module. The data acquisition module is used to collect the remaining power of the power battery and the current position of the vehicle in real time. Then, the module consists of two parts , one is the remaining power detection unit, which is used to detect the remaining power of the power battery, that is, SOC information, and conventional power detection equipment can be used; the other is a unit used to obtain the current position of the vehicle, which can be a GPS positioning unit. Abstract

The invention relates to a charging control method and system for a pure-electric sanitation sweeping vehicle in the automatic driving process. In the automatic driving process, the residual electricquantity of a power battery and a current position of the vehicle are collected in real time; the corresponding residual driving mileage is calculated according to the residual electric quantity; andthe distance between the current position of the vehicle and a charging place is compared with the residual driving mileage, when the residual driving mileage is less than or equal to the set multipleof the distance, the vehicle is controlled to stop sweeping work and controlled to travel towards the charging place to be charged, the residual driving mileage is slightly greater than the distancebetween the current position of the vehicle and the charging place or the residual driving mileage is exactly equal to the distance between the current position of the vehicle and the charging place,and thus the residual electric quantity of the vehicle is sufficient to support the vehicle to travel to the charging place to be charged. Therefore, through the control method, the situation that thepure-electric sanitation sweeping vehicle breaks down on a road due to the insufficient electric quantity can be prevented, and the working efficiency is improved.

Description

technical field [0001] The invention relates to a charging control method and system during the automatic driving of a pure electric sanitation sweeper, and belongs to the technical field of automatic driving of a pure electric sanitation sweeper. Background technique [0002] With the development of urbanization, the continuous improvement of market demand and the guidance of national policies, more and more new energy sanitation cleaning vehicles, that is, pure electric sanitation cleaning vehicles, are used in the market. Compared with traditional sanitation sweepers and manual sweepers, the environmental protection, cleaning efficiency and safety of new energy sanitation sweepers have been significantly improved. Moreover, with the development of cities and the continuous increase of labor costs, more and more attention has been paid to autonomous driving technology.
